Musikabspielgeräte werden normalerweise als FAT16 oder FAT32 formatiert, von denen keiner Soft- oder Hardlinks unterstützt. Daran gibt es keinen Dateisystem-Weg.
Linux: Erstellen von Hardlinks auf einem tragbaren Musikplayer
Immer wenn ich versuche, auf meinem 16-GB-Walkman einen Link zu einer anderen Datei auf dem Walkman zu erstellen, erhalte ich die Fehlermeldung "Vorgang nicht zulässig". Dies geschieht unabhängig davon, ob ich versuche, einen Hard- oder Softlink zu erstellen, und ob ich den Befehl als mich selbst oder als Root (mit Sudo) sende. Weiß jemand, warum ich das nicht tun kann und ob es einen Weg gibt?
2 Antworten auf die Frage
Sie benötigen Dateisystem- und Betriebssystemunterstützung für Softlinks, Hardlinks oder Symlinks. Die meisten tragbaren Mediaplayer verwenden wirklich einfache Dateisysteme darunter, fat32 für Player, die als Massenspeichergeräte (MTP) zugänglich sind, oder verschiedene herstellerspezifische Dateisysteme für ptp und grundlegende Betriebssysteme. Wenn es sich um einen neueren android-basierten Player handelt, wird ein Ext-Varient verwendet. Dies könnte funktionieren.
Theoretisch könnten Sie ein Massenspeichergerät in ein Dateisystem umformatieren, das diese Funktionen unterstützt, das einfache Betriebssystem der meisten PMPs würde dies jedoch nicht unterstützen. Das klingt wie ein XY-Problem - Sie können möglicherweise eine bessere Lösung erhalten, wenn Sie sich darauf konzentrieren, warum Sie diese Datei verknüpfen möchten / müssen.
Verwandte Probleme
-
2
So sperren Sie den Ubuntu-Startbildschirm als Windows (WIN-L)
-
4
vmware linux-Header für ubuntu 10.10 nicht gefunden?
-
2
Wie bekomme ich UNR in Ubuntu 10.10 zurück?
-
0
Ubuntu 10.10 Broadcast-Handbuch?
-
0
Was muss ich tun, damit PyQt4 auf Ubuntu läuft?
-
0
Verwenden von Ubuntu 10.10 Ich möchte meine Lautsprecher und Kopfhörer als separate Geräte verwenden
-
1
Messaging-Menü fehlt nach einigen Tagen der Verwendung von Ubuntu 10.10
-
1
CD kann nicht in ein Verzeichnis kopiert werden, das ich mit den Berechtigungen 777 besitze
-
1
Verwenden Sie dhcpcd, um die manuell eingestellte Schnittstelle zurückzusetzen
-
1
Unity nutzbar machen / Downgrade